Demonstrations of a Piece by a Teacher

Performing a demonstration is an important part of a teacher’s job. It can give students a better understanding of a certain topic. One demonstration that a teacher might do is with a piece, such as a woodworking project, a paper mache sculpture, or a clay model. When a teacher does a demonstration with a piece, it allows the students to see how the piece is made, how it works, and why it is important.

Procedure for a Piece Demonstration

When a teacher is doing a demonstration with a piece, it is important to follow a few steps. First, the teacher should explain the purpose of the piece, and how it will be used. This will help the students understand why the piece is important. The teacher should then explain the materials that will be used, such as wood, clay, or paper mache. The teacher should also explain the tools that will be used and how they are used.

Demonstrating the Piece

Once the materials and tools have been discussed, the teacher can begin demonstrating the piece. The teacher should explain each step in the process, and how it contributes to the final product. The teacher should also explain any safety considerations that need to be taken. For example, if the teacher is using power tools, the teacher should demonstrate how to safely use them, and how to ensure the safety of the students.
